## Artifact Signing — Inventory Reconciliation Job

The nightly reconciliation job for Stockline now signs its output manifests before upload. Unsigned manifests are rejected by the Ledgerbox ingest as of build 412. Two mismatches last week traced to a stale key on the runner pool; rotated Tuesday. Action for sync: confirm all runners pull the current key at job start. The active signing key for the reconciliation pipeline is as follows.

signing key of yafop-taguf = bky3_Kre

**Action item PM-14 (owner: rendering team, due next sprint):** Following the Quillform outage, add a sandboxed fallback renderer to the markdown pipeline so a single malformed document cannot stall the whole worker pool. The incident showed that nested-table parsing can enter quadratic behavior; we will enforce a 2-second per-document budget and emit a metric on every timeout. Implementation notes, the proposed timeout values, and the benchmark corpus are documented on the internal design page.

runbook for yafop-kafof: https://confluence.tolvaqsys.internal/browse/browse/display/pages/2994

Ticket: Config drift — admin table bulk edits

New folks: the Marlowe admin console allows bulk edits on the tenant table, and someone used it directly in prod last week, bypassing the Helmsley config repo. Staging and prod now disagree on batch sizes and validation flags. Do not bulk-edit prod directly. The repo-managed values should be the following.

config for fafog-bahof:
ULAWYN_HOST=ulawyn.tolvaqsys.internal
ULAWYN_PORT=5000

LEADERSHIP REVIEW BRIEFING — Regional Sales

Heads of department, here's the short version before Friday. Northvale carried the quarter for Pemberling & Co, up 11%, while the Gracemoor region slipped again on weak trade accounts. Arlo Fench's team closed the Driftway deal early, which flattered the numbers a bit. We'll rebalance targets next cycle rather than mid-quarter. The direction we're leaning is laid out in the confidential note below.

internal memo for hahip-tawip: Wenmirox Freight is in early talks to buy Zorixek Partners for about $366.8 million. The Istir launch date is October 9, and nothing goes to the press before then. Legal wants the Juloxix Partners term sheet countersigned before January 11.